Illuminating Discourses of Youth through the Study of First-Person Narration in Young Adult Literature
Amanda Haertling Thein; Mark A. Sulzer
English Journal, v104 n3 p47-53 2015
Grounded in the three-part literary concept of the narrator, the narratee, and the implied reader, this article provides teachers and students with a heuristic for -- uncovering, attending to, and critiquing assumptions about youth found in the first-person narrative form that predominates in young adult literature.
